OUT OF CHARACTER INFORMATION
SETTING INFORMATION
  • Space Station Name: Gold Fire Casino
  • Station Model: Exec-class mobile luxury station.
  • Classification: Mobile Luxury Station
  • Location: Gold Fire Casino is currently semi-permanently docked with Damascus Station (permission) by way of magnetic docking clamp assemblies.
  • Affiliation: Victor Algernot (owner / sub-account), Gold Fire Casino.
  • Population: Moderate
    • Damascus Station is home to 1.5 billion sentients, but Gold Fire Casino is much smaller than its host - at any given time, Golf Fire only hosts about fifteen hundred guests at any given time, plus five hundred staff and assorted droids.
  • Demographics:
    • Damascus Station is Gold Fire Casino's primary source of business, and as such has clientele ranging from Humans (about 50% of the populace), Chiss, Wookies, Trandoshans, Mon Calamari, Dorneans, and Mandalorians.
  • Accessibility:
    • Gold Fire Casino is well advertised and well known, though reservations are typically needed for anything more than a single day stay. The Casino mainly caters to the middle and upper classes, meaning that accessibility for lower income sentients is usually restricted.
  • Traffic: Moderate
    • Traffic is typically moderate; most foot traffic in and out of the Casino are only there for an average of a single day; longer term visitors typically stay about a week. Starcraft are easily managed via large hangar accommodations, with the largest ships able to be accommodated being large corvettes - keeping space traffic to a minimum.

POINTS OF INTEREST
  • Main Casino:
    Casino-Floor.jpg
    The Casino deck takes up roughly seven entire levels of the Gold Fire, and primarily features
    Territory Roulette and Coruscant Shift Sabacc. Typically filled with sentients, waiter droids can often be seen expertly weaving through the crowd to keep the drinks flowing. Fortunes can be lost and won here!
  • Race Track:
    Fathier-Race.jpg
    The Racing deck is a kilometer long circuit taking up an entire deck floor on the Gold Fire. Here, the ever popular
    Fathier Races can be watched live from stands at track-level, or from the overlook balcony deck that rings the track. *Worried guests can rest assured that Gold Fire takes the best care of its Fathiers - race animals eat only the best grassgrains, exercise in carefully calibrated gravity chambers, receive daily vibro-massage and grooming, and are encouraged to race by non-electric riding crops. A happy Fathier is a fast Fathier!

  • Restaurant & Lounge:
    Lounge.png
    The Gold Fire hosts a five-star restaurant and lounge, the Coeur du feu, and serves a dizzying array of drinks and foods from across the galaxy. Seating hundreds of sentients at a time. Known for its cozy interior and panoramic viewports, Coeur du feu serves hundreds of sentients at a time.

HISTORICAL INFORMATION
Initially a prototype Exec-class built by Roth Likonis, the Gold Fire was going to be decommissioned before it was bought by the eccentric Victor Algernot. Enamored with the Old Core style of the station, Victor turned the newly christened Gold Fire Casino into an expansive gambling den, expanded its casino decks, and hired gourmands for a five-star restauranteur experience.

Part joke, part penthouse, part reason-to-get-out-of-bed-in-the-morning, the Gold Fire remains Victor's favorite lovechild, the station wandering the galaxy and (currently) following Damascus Station as it searches for - in the words of Victor - "The Perfect Mistake."
